Back Cover Copy | The stunning successor to one of the greatest fantasy trilogies of all time . . . Thirty years ago Ineluki, the Storm King, was destroyed and his armies scattered. Osten Ard has been at peace ever since, ruled by kitchen-boy-made-king Simon Snowlock, and Miriamele, King Elias' only child. But now Simon's dreams have deserted him, old allies are dying and betrayal and assassination threaten. Meanwhile in a mountain fortress in the frozen North, Ineluki's ally, the Norn Queen, wakes from her decades-long sleep and tells her followers that she will sleep no more. Humanity must be destroyed. Her sorcerers will bring a demon back from death, her warriors will scour the world for living dragon's blood . . . And the greatest artefact of all, the Witchwood Crown, will finally be hers.Praise for The Witchwood Crown'This is flawless epic fantasy. . .
